2024 Compare Cities Education:
Colchester, CT vs Ridgefield, CT

Change Cities
Highlights
- Ridgefield spends 12.3% less per student than Colchester.
- The Student Teacher Ratio is 9.1% higher in Ridgefield than in Colchester. (lower means fewer students in each classroom).
- Ridgefield had 2.2% more residents who had graduated High School compared to Colchester
